Andres Lagar-Cavilla writes ("[PATCH 1 of 2] After preparing a page for
page-in, allow immediate fill-in of the page contents"):
> - /* OP_ENABLE */
> - uint64_aligned_t shared_addr; /* IN: Virtual address of shared page */
> + union {
> + /* OP_ENABLE IN: Virtual address of shared page */
> + uint64_aligned_t shared_addr;
> + /* PAGING_PREP IN: buffer to immediately fill page in */
> + uint64_aligned_t buffer;
> + } u;
Do we care that this interface is very binary-incompatible ? Is there
a flag or version somewhere where we can at least arrange for this to
be detected ? Perhaps we should allocate a new domctl number for this
version, so old code gets "no idea what you're talking about" rather
than wrong behaviour ?
